Here's the thing that worries me, and it hasn't really occurred to me before, but if a batter pulls a hammy, or rolls an ankle, or tweaks his calf and has to go off and he realises that his participation in the rest of the match is in serious doubt, what is to stop him coming back out with a runner to complete his innings and then quickly duck into a ball once he comes back out? That injury then becomes something where another batter might then be drafted in to replace him in the second innings

But for a bowler who tweaks something barely into his 5th over that can't happen, the team is just a bowler down and then a batsman down as well if he doesn't risk aggravating the injury.

I'm just beginning to think (and I'm not suggesting for a moment that this is the case here) that a less scrupulous capt/coach/player might find a way to use the concussion sub law to their advantage....... and it would be a bit worrying if an injured player was put under pressure to go back out and deliberately try to get hit on the helmet in order to take advantage of a substitute.... particularly after the tragedy of Phil Hughes

I put this purely hypothetically, because we know that there are players and coaches out there who are prepared to go to extraordinary lengths to win a game of sport. Sending a player out with a blood capsule in his pocket so that he could come off if needed and allow for an extra substitution in a rugby match as an obvious example
